3 policemen dead, 4 injured in gun-battle in Pakistan

At least four persons, including three policemen, were killed and four others injured on Tuesday in a gun-battle that ensued between police and a proclaimed offender in Pakistan’s northwestern Khyber Pakhtunkhwa province.
The incident occurred in Tank district bordering South Waziristan Agency.
The gun-battle erupted after the police raided the house of Bakht Jamal to arrest him at Umar village, police said.
Jamal is a wanted proclaimed offender wanted in cases of murder and other illegal operations.
However, police said the accused instead of surrendering started firing at them. The police retaliated and a gun-battle ensued between the two.
Three policemen were killed and four others injured in the incident, police said.
During an exchange of fire, a head constable, two constables were killed while the Station House Officer, two constables and a driver sustained bullets wounds.
The brother of proclaimed offender, Afzal was also killed during exchange of fire. However, Jamal escaped from the scene. Police have started a search operation for arrest of the killers.
